Backported, durable, and portable selectors designed to replace the standard library selectors module. Features * Support for all major platforms. (Linux, Mac OS, Windows) * Support many different selectors - select.kqueue (BSD, Mac OS) - select.devpoll (Solaris) - select.epoll (Linux 2.5.44+) - select.poll (Linux, Mac OS) - select.select - (Linux, Mac OS, Windows) * Support for PEP 475 (Retries system calls on interrupt) * Support for modules which monkey-patch the standard library after import (like greenlet, gevent) * Support for systems which define a selector being available but don't actually implement it.
